Tom Smach

Co-Founding Partner, Executive Committee at Riverwood Capital

Tom Smach is a Co-founding Partner of Riverwood Capital. Prior to joining Riverwood, Tom was the Chief Financial Officer of Flextronics, one of the largest multinational technology companies.

He has overseen the acquisition of more than 100 companies for an aggregate purchase price of approximately $15 billion, the sale of companies for an aggregate sales price of over $5 billion and the raising of over $15 billion in the debt and equity capital markets.

As a proven CFO, he understands the importance of not only protecting the financial health and assets of a company by implementing strategies to cut costs and reduce risk, but also providing the resources needed to execute a company’s long-term strategy.

Tom received B.Sc. in Accounting from State University of New York at Binghamton. In addition to serving on the board of various private companies around the world, Tom has also served on various public company boards and is currently the Chairman of the Board of Crocs, Inc. (Nasdaq:CROX).
